智能体自动化代码审查辅助实战指南.docxVIP

  • 3
  • 0
  • 约3.87千字
  • 约 9页
  • 2026-04-19 发布于广东
  • 举报

智能体自动化代码审查辅助实战指南.docx

智能体自动化代码审查辅助实战指南

一、智能体自动化代码审查辅助的应用背景与价值定位

1.传统人工代码审查的瓶颈与隐性成本

人工审查依赖资深开发者逐行阅读代码差异,单次审查耗时数十分钟至数小时不等,审查标准因个人经验差异而参差不齐,逻辑漏洞与风格违规易在疲劳中遗漏,审查意见分散于评论与即时通讯中难以追踪闭环。

2.智能体辅助审查的核心赋能定位

智能体作为审查助手嵌入研发流程,自动识别编码规范违反项、常见逻辑缺陷及潜在安全风险,生成结构化审查意见与修复建议,让开发者将精力聚焦于架构设计、业务正确性与复杂逻辑审视,而非重复性风格检查。

3.本指南覆盖范围与建设目标

涵盖代码仓库与审查事件接入、企业编码规范与安全规则沉淀、智能体上下文感知审查、审查报告与评论自动发布、IDE内联辅助、与CI或CD及代码评审工具深度集成、审查数据运营与规范持续优化等全流程实践。

4.目标读者与前置条件

面向研发团队管理者、技术负责人、质量保障工程师及开发者,需具备Git基础与代码评审流程认知,无需机器学习背景。

二、代码仓库接入与审查事件的自动感知

1.主流代码托管平台Webhook配置

在GitLab、GitHub、Gitee或Bitbucket中配置合并请求与推送事件的Webhook,将变更元数据实时推送至智能体,触发审查任务启动。

2.变更范围精准识别与差异内容提取

智能体调用代码托管平台A

文档评论(0)

1亿VIP精品文档

相关文档